Key Zones Covered in the Vantara Map and Guide

To give you real value, here’s a breakdown of the major areas you’ll find on the Vantara map and guide and how they help shape your day:

Zone NameDescription
Rescue & RehabilitationArea where rescued animals are cared for; not all open to public
Elephant SanctuaryDedicated habitat for rescued elephants with open observation spaces
Big Cat EnclosuresIncludes lions, tigers, leopards; designed to resemble their natural habitat
Safari RoutesGuided vehicle tours through semi-open enclosures for real safari experience
Aviary SectionWalk-through aviary with exotic and Indian bird species
Reptile and Amphibian ParkSpecially controlled environments for snakes, turtles, and lizards
Botanical GardensDisplays local and rare flora; good for educational walks and photography
Visitor AmenitiesRest areas, food courts, gift shops, washrooms, and shuttle services

Vantara Map and Guide Helps You Plan Better

One of the most important functions of the Vantara map and guide is helping visitors make informed decisions about time management. The park is divided into walking zones and safari-only routes. The map ensures you don’t miss out on must-see areas like the Elephant Sanctuary or the Big Cat section, and also helps you identify rest areas and food courts for breaks in between.

If you’re planning a full-day trip, a good strategy—based on the map—would be to start with the safari zones in the morning, visit the animal enclosures by noon, and relax in the botanical garden in the afternoon. Evening hours are best suited for the Aviary or educational centers, as birds and smaller animals are more active then.

Tips for Using the Vantara Map and Guide Effectively

  • Pick up a printed map at the entrance or download the official app (once publicly available) for real-time directions and updates.
  • Use the guide to prioritize zones based on your interests: kids may enjoy the Aviary and Elephant sections more, while wildlife photographers should prioritize the Safari and Big Cat zones.
  • Plan food and rest stops in advance by checking locations of food courts and shaded rest areas on the map.
  • Note the shuttle service stops if you plan to avoid long walks.
  • Look out for QR codes placed in different zones to access more detailed, live information about the animals and facilities.
